Storage capacity

Storage capacity is a major aspect to consider when selecting a refrigerator. The refrigerator is supposed to be able of holding the food items you normally store, and still have enough space for leftovers. Depending on how much food you consume, you might require a bigger refrigerator than the one you currently have. A larger fridge will consume more energy and will be more expensive to run.

The most efficient tall fridges come with shelves that are adjustable and can hold a variety of things. Some fridges feature a moveable bin or an additional shelf for larger containers like 2-liter bottles, while others have shelves in the door that can be adjusted to accommodate smaller items. This flexibility allows you customize the fridge to meet your requirements.

If you're looking for a small fridge, you should consider a smaller cube model with an internal freezer compartment that is smaller. These fridges are an excellent option for dorm rooms and offices and are available in a variety of colors. Another alternative is a 3.2 cubic foot double-door fridge from RCA. It is taller than other models and is ideal for a dorm room or accessory dwelling unit.

French-door refrigerators with bottom freezers are the most popular models that are found in homes. These refrigerators are more spacious than top freezer models and are used more for storage of food items instead of ice cream. The average french-door fridge is 42 inches wide and 70 inches tall, but you can also have smaller units that are designed to fit in an encapsulated kitchen.

Before you purchase a tall refrigerator make sure you measure the width and height of your room to determine the ideal size refrigerator. Remember that your fridge requires at least 1/2 inch of clearance on all sides to allow for air circulation and prevent overheating. Also, remember that the hinges will add to the overall height of the appliance.

Think about the size of your family and the amount of food you need to store. You should have approximately five cubic feet per person living in your home. This will let you store all your favorite food and drinks while leaving your counters free for cooking and eating.
